The Top 10 Real Estate Blogs You Will Love

Buying real estate can be a huge step in a persons life. We realized this and we decided to put together The Top 10 Real Estates Blogs You Will Love. While most people may turn to well known blogs such as Apartment Therapy and Curbed, we wanted to find the “diamonds in the rough.” Every week we bring a brand new Top 10 list and this week we are extremely excited to share with you our newest list.

On our list you can find information on everything from how to get a great loan on your property to knowing when it’s the best time to buy. Our list can be especially useful for anyone thinking of becoming a home owner for the first time or for anyone looking to sell their home in what many would agree is a unique time for the real estate market.

In our rankings, we analyzed the blogs based on three categorizes: 1. Blog Site Traffic, 2. Technorati Authority, and 3. the number of linkbacks that the site had. All traffic statistics were drawn from Compete.com analytics.
